About this vendor
Maine and New Hampshire's first traveling day spa and beauty was created in 2008 by Jody Newman. I Do Spas is composed of 10 hair and makeup professionals dedicated to providing you and your bridal party with a flawless look and a relaxing wedding day. Just like a movie set or fashion shoot, I Do Spas works on-location for your wedding day or any special event to create an unforgettable look and a great spa day.
